Transaction ea0d73d3085ccd361f6908a189719e8c97583bce04f433e0d66a252f2d496b81
1 Input
2 Outputs
- ea0d73d3085ccd361f6908a189719e8c97583bce04f433e0d66a252f2d496b81:0
- ea0d73d3085ccd361f6908a189719e8c97583bce04f433e0d66a252f2d496b81:1
value 1637196
address 1JHNJR5Kt7E5BVWVAWPBXqwN336fNGNJkq
value 1317892
address 3A8QtgU5qmsWLYrdMiUxuRv5qktaxF8QSp